SEASON CLOSES

LADIES GOLF CLUB HOLDS PRESENTATION OF PRIZES

The Rotorua Ladies' Golf Club offi.cially closed its season yesterday when the presentation of the season's troph'cs was carried out at the Arikikapakapa clubhouse. A medal handicap was played in the morning and a bogey foursome in the afternoon. The presentation of trophies was carried out by Mrs H. Troutbeck who made a special trip from Napier to officiate at the function. Miss S. Snodgrass, captain of the ladies club, in a brief speech, officially announced the closrng of the year of golf just concluded. She also referred to the success of the recent New Zealand Ladies' Championship meeting held on the club's course. At the beginning of the season, Miss Snodgrass stated, she had appeal to the members to assist during the championship, and she wished to take that opportunity of thanking members for their willing help. She also thanked Mrs J. McCormick for her generous donat'on of prizes and Mrs Troutbeck for coming so far to officiate that afternoon. In conclusion, Miss Snodgrass spolce of the fine work of their secretary, Mrs La Trobe Hill, who had so ably handled everything during a busy and difficult year (Applause).
